Variety Of Accommodation Options

Diversity is one of the major advantages of booking your stay in this area. You can find everything from massive all-inclusive resorts to more intimate and exclusive boutique properties. All-inclusive complexes are particularly popular because they allow visitors to fully unwind, knowing that meals, drinks, and most of the entertainment are already covered in the initial rate. These mega-resorts are often divided into different sections, offering exclusive adult-only areas for those seeking tranquility and romance, as well as family zones equipped with water parks, kids' clubs, and supervised activities for all ages.

On the other hand, accommodations focused on wellness and extreme luxury offer private villas with infinity pools, personalized butler service, and world-class spas. These sanctuaries of relaxation use local ingredients and ancestral techniques to provide rejuvenating treatments. The architecture of these places typically integrates natural elements, using materials such as palm wood, coral stone, and thatched roofs, creating an atmosphere of authentic tropical elegance that respects the ecological environment and local culture.

World Class Gastronomy In The Caribbean

Another fundamental pillar that defines the excellence of hospitality in the area is the vast gastronomic offer. Hotel complexes compete fiercely to provide the most varied and delicious culinary experiences, housing multiple themed restaurants, incredibly complete international buffets, and bars featuring signature mixology. During your stay, you can take a journey of flavors around the world without leaving the property limits, tasting authentic cuts of meat, Italian specialties, exotic Asian food, and, of course, the rich and flavorful traditional Dominican cuisine with its iconic tostones and fried fish.

The executive chefs of these establishments strive daily to use fresh, locally sourced ingredients, paying special attention to the catch of the day, seasonal tropical fruits, and the famous Dominican cacao. Dinners often become the main event of the evening, many accompanied by live music, fire shows on the sand, or elegant dress codes that add a touch of glamour to the Caribbean night. Furthermore, extensive room services guarantee that any midnight craving is satisfied quickly.

Activities And Endless Entertainment

The fun never stops when you stay at a high-end property in this region. Energetic entertainment teams work hard to design broad daily schedules of activities ranging from sunrise yoga classes facing the sea, beach volleyball tournaments, interactive lessons in merengue and bachata dancing, to exclusive aged rum tastings. Sports facilities usually include lit tennis courts, fully equipped fitness centers with modern technology, and, in many cases, privileged access to spectacular golf courses designed by legendary figures of this prestigious sport.

For those passionate about adventure and the open sea, the extensive beach in front of your accommodation is usually the perfect starting point for exciting non-motorized water sports like clear kayaking, paddleboarding, windsurfing, and snorkeling in nearby reefs. Many visitors strategically use their stay to book full-day excursions to nearby natural wonders like the famous Saona Island, go on safari in all-terrain buggies through muddy rural roads, or experience the adrenaline of ziplining in the middle of the dense Dominican rainforest.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the best time of the year to travel to the area?
The best time is during the shoulder or low season months, such as April to June and September to November, when you can find much more attractive rates and fewer tourist crowds. The tropical climate remains warm and mostly sunny throughout the year, guaranteeing excellent beach days.

Do all accommodations operate under an all inclusive service?
Not all, but the vast majority of the large resorts along the coastline operate under the all-inclusive modality (covering all meals, unlimited drinks, and daytime and nighttime entertainment). There are also excellent European plan options or breakfast-included plans for those who prefer to explore local restaurants.

Is any special plug adapter required in the rooms?
Throughout the Dominican Republic, plug types A and B are used (exactly the same standard used in North America) operating at a voltage of 110V. If you are traveling from Europe or South America with a different electrical standard, you will need to bring a plug adapter.
